Output 580e2e7dc10f40d1afa22dc6334eba242ca932be330b27bc52c13006b07cf1d2:37

value
31452553
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6f7fd0c9a632d534b7f0dada295ff5de2cb054e OP_EQUAL
address
MUxQj6K5oxFqVngxmRmmsyM3Kw5QqRpADa
transaction
580e2e7dc10f40d1afa22dc6334eba242ca932be330b27bc52c13006b07cf1d2
spent
true